    Chapter 15: Crucible of Freedom: Civil War‚ 1861-1865 Both North and South were ill prepared for war in 1861. Initially dependent on volunteers‚ the Confederacy established a draft in 1862‚ and the Union did so the following year. At first the South relied on imported arms and munitions but soon was able to produce its own. It had more trouble with clothing and food throughout the duration of the war. The presidential campaign for Andrew Jackson had started early—on February 9‚ 1825‚ the day of John Quincy Adams’s controversial election by the House—and it continued noisily for nearly four years. Even before the election of 1828‚ the temporarily united Republicans of the Era of Good Feelings had split into two camps. One was the National Republicans‚ with Adams as their standard-bearer.
